From what I've heard, the electric flows more at idle. (plus you can run it while the car is off too...)

So that makes it very well suited for drag racing, to keep the temps down while sitting in the staging lanes.

But I've heard it flows less on the top end, which can cause some cooling issues for road racing.


I would think it would be fine for autocross because of the limited time on the course.
